Funky music isn’t broken, so with It’s About Time, New Mastersounds guitarist Eddie Roberts isn’t trying to fix it. Brought to life by a crack band including organist Wil Blades, the music on Time is light on innovation but heavy on groove, the latter of which is all that’s needed to make your ears cheer. “Break the Fast” is a tough cut of ‘70s R&B bolstered by Afrobeat
guitar and drums. “A Day, a Week, a Month, a Year” whiles away the hours with a deep, spooky organ bass line and noisy sax-and-trumpet commentary. “Aguacate” is a slick slice of James Brown juice, replete with a static drum solo a la “Funky Drummer” and a punchy, percussive horn chart that would make Fred Wesley smile.
